h6. [[OS SWI Calls]] h6(. » [[OS_Module]] h6((. » OS_Module 11 h2. OS_ Module 11 h5. (SWI &1E) |_<^{width:4em}. Entry | | |<^. R0 |<^. 11 (&0B) | |<^. R1 |<^. Pointer to start of module | |<^. R2 |<^. Length of module (in bytes) | |_<^{width:4em}. Exit | | |<^. R0 |<^. Preserved | |<^. R1 |<^. Preserved | |<^. R2 |<^. Preserved | h4. Use The purpose of this call is to insert a module from memory and move into RMA. h4. Notes This takes a pointer to a block of memory, and checks its header field for validity. It then kills any duplicate module, copies the block into the RMA, initialises it and links it to the modules chain. h4. See also * [[OS_Module]]